Podcast Summary

Dr. Drumm McNaughton interviews Tom O’Reilly, president of Pine Manor College, about the College’s efforts to change course financially and, once the pandemic emerged, to merge with Boston College in a way that honors their tradition of serving first-generation students.

Podcast Highlights

  • Leaders need to spend time creating a Plan A and a Plan B. Plan A goes into effect when things are running smoothly. However, Plan B offers a way to move forward if something unexpected emerges and upends Plan A.
  • In creating an integration or merger between institutions, view decisions based on the most important factors: the students, the employees, and the institutional mission.
  • Look for ways to create meaningful support for first-generation students. These students’ families don’t understand higher education so additional support in relation to financial aid, academic support, and student capability are important. These types of support can be even more meaningful in helping these students succeed if programs are developed that extend into the students’ K-12 experience and continued through the first two years after college graduation.
